Pochettino delighted Gilchrist inked new Chelsea contract

Chelsea manager Mauricio Pochettino is always happy to learn that young talents have extended their stay at the club.

The Argentine was asked about the news that Alfie Gilchrist has put pen to paper on a long-term deal.

The Blues have high hopes for the young center half, who has been praised by the likes of John Terry recently.

Asked about Gilchrist, Pochettino told reporters: "Look, I think it's good for a player who came through the academy. You can see how he feels the shirt and the badge, Alfie, and congratulate him for getting a new contract.

"And for the second part of your question, I think it is a player who arrived now and is of course doing well. But I don't know, he is like five, six or seven years on his contract. I don't know. But no worries that the club believe they need to compensate or reward players, I'm sure the club is going to do.

"He is playing football. That is why we bring him [here] to play football. He is an offensive player who is doing well. This is always the idea when we sign players, to perform in the way that he has performed."
